# Service Accounts: String Extraction

The `extract-i18n` script pulls translatable strings from all Bramblewick repos and pushes them to the Glossa service. It runs under the `i18n-extractor` service account. Do not run it under your personal account; Glossa rate-limits individual users aggressively. The account has write access to the staging catalog only. Set the token in your shell before invoking the script. The current staging token is below.

API key for kahap-kafog: zpat15_6qzxZ7YR8aDwjmp

Notes from Tuesday's alerting huddle — Dedupe topic only.

We agreed the Quieten alert deduplicator will hash on alert fingerprint plus service tag, not raw message text (too noisy with templated payloads). Window stays at 10 minutes for now; we'll revisit after a week of prod data. Reviewer: please check the fingerprint normalization logic carefully, it bit us last time. The PR is up and assigned. Final call on merge goes to the person named below.

approver of tawip-bagap = Holdor Silath

// Fixture: rebalancing scenario for the PedalFlow plugin API.
// Seeds twelve stations across the fictional Brindle Harbor grid,
// with three overloaded docks and one depleted hub, so plugin
// authors can exercise the redistribution hooks end to end.
// The mock dispatch server validates auth headers strictly,
// rejecting any request without credentials. When running this
// fixture locally, authenticate against the mock server using
// the token provided below.

login token, yajeg-fawif: eyJhbGciOiJIUzI1NiIsInR5cCI6IkpXVCJ9.eyJzdWIiOiIEdPQYnZXaZIn0.HSRTnYZBx0Qc

## Logistics Provider Change — Managers Only

Effective next quarter, Harwell Foods will transition freight operations from Quintane Carriers to Velmark Logistics. The change follows a six-month tender review and is expected to reduce per-pallet costs by roughly 9%. Branch routing schedules will be reissued before cutover. Further details for the board follow below.

board note of tagug-hahag: Praionax Logistics is in early talks to buy Julaxek Group for about $36.3 million. The Julmir launch date is March 1, and nothing goes to the press before then.